NAME
dlpi_enabmulti, dlpi_disabmulti - enable or disable DLPI multicast
messages for an address
SYNOPSIS
cc [
flag... ]
file...
-ldlpi [
library... ]
#include <libdlpi.h>
int dlpi_enabmulti(
dlpi_handle_t dh,
const void *addrp,
size_t addrlen);
int dlpi_disabmulti(
dlpi_handle_t dh,
const void *addrp,
size_t addrlen);
DESCRIPTION
The
dlpi_enabmulti() function enables reception of messages destined
to the multicast address pointed to by
addrp on the
DLPI link
instance associated with
DLPI handle
dh. The
DLPI link instance will
pass up only those messages destined for enabled multicast addresses.
This operation can be performed in any
DLPI state of a handle.
The
dlpi_disabmulti() function disables a specified multicast address
pointed to by
addrp on the
DLPI link instance associated with
DLPI handle
dh. This operation can be performed in any
DLPI state of a
handle.
RETURN VALUES
Upon success,
DLPI_SUCCESS is returned. If
DL_SYSERR is returned,
errno contains the specific UNIX system error value. Otherwise, a
DLPI error value defined in
<sys/dlpi.h> or
DLPI_EINHANDLE is
returned.
ERRORS
DLPI_EBADMSG Bad DLPI message
DLPI_EINHANDLE Invalid
DLPI handle
DLPI_EINVAL Invalid argument
DLPI_ETIMEDOUT DLPI operation timed out
